开发利用Linux开发提升CPU效能的方法(linuxcpu)
随着人们对高速处理的追求,开发利用Linux开发提升 CPU 效能的方法成为了了备受重视的研究课题。
无论是在科学研究领域还是工业领域,优化程序特别是内核性能是至关重要的。今天,Linux 内核已经成为高性能计算能力的标准。因此,研究如何通过开发来提升 CPU 效能显得尤为重要。
为了有效地让 CPU 产生实惠的结果,首先要进行底层调优。相比于采用可能降低性能的超级微处理器,使用精心设计的软件程序能够获取更高的性能。一个典型的做法是使用优化器来实现类型转换,重构,重新组织代码和其他可以减少 CPU 开销的优化方式。如果结合使用符号表和缓存,那么就能极大地降低 CPU 执行非必要操作所花费的时间。
为了让程序使用起来更加容易,许多库和框架都能够用来编写高性能的应用程序,比如 TensorFlow,Keras,PyTorch 等。这些库提供了一系列高级语言,用于简化 CPU 密集操作,如图像识别,自然语言处理等,以便快速开发出更高效能的程序。
更加重要的是,应该引入模块化的软件设计方法,并根据具体功能分割模块,以实现程序最终性能的提升,如示例代码:
`module function_name `
` code block `
`end`
最后,围绕软件和硬件设计应该进行更多的实验,以发现出新的方法,以便更有效地提升 CPU 性能,有利促进人类科学技术的发展。
总之,通过应用 Linux 内核,并结合现有技术优化 CPU 性能,实现高效计算能力。若认真遵守上述的步骤,再加上自己的创新思维,就能实现开发提升 CPU 效能的方法。